I am trying to bringup Linux on MPC5200 LITE
evalutaion board with u-boot in LOWBOOT mode. I was
able to boot linux kernel running u-boot from RAM.
When I tried to use u-boot from flash in lowboot mode
I see the following ouput on my console repeatedly.
Any help is appreciated. Thanks in advance.

U-Boot 1.1.0 (May 10 2004 - 08:02:56)

CPU:   MPC5200 (JTAG ID 0001101d) at 396 MHz
       Bus 132 MHz, IPB 66 MHz, PCI 33 MHz
Board: Motorola MPC5200 (IceCube)
I2C:   85 kHz, ready
DRAM:

> U-Boot 1.1.0 (May 10 2004 - 08:02:56)
>
> CPU:   MPC5200 (JTAG ID 0001101d) at 396 MHz
>        Bus 132 MHz, IPB 66 MHz, PCI 33 MHz
> Board: Motorola MPC5200 (IceCube)
> I2C:   85 kHz, ready
> DRAM:

That means that there are problems with the SDRAM  initialization  on
your  board.  Please  make  sure  to use the latest version of U-Boot
(top-of-tree in CVS, or  at  least  version  1.1.1)  which  has  some
problems fixed.
